SYNOPSIS

The Psychic is the story of a struggling writer, who in desperation to make rent decides to post an advertisement in his window as a “Psychic reader.” His sign soon draws the interest of a band of colourful characters that soon entangle him in a hilariously, suspenseful murder mystery that can’t be missed.

THE PSYCHIC

 

 

 

 

Character Descriptions

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Role

 

 

Description

 

 

Adam Webster

 

 

A mystery writer in his early 30’s trying to make ends meet by doing psychic

 

 

 

readings.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Laura Benson

 

 

Early 30’s – an attractive woman with marital problems, suspects her husband of

 

 

 

cheating.

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Roy Benson

 

 

Mid 30’s – Laura’s unfaithful husband.

 

 

 

 

 

 

Rita Malone

 

 

Twenty-something bombshell who is Roy’s mistress.

 

 

 

 

 

 

Johnny Bubbles

 

 

Mid 30’s – stereotypical film noir type gangster.

 

 

 

 

 

 

Norris Coslow

 

 

40’s – An NYPD detective

 

 

 

 

 

 

Casting will be done based on relative ages, chemistry, and physical compatibility.
